Alarm 191 - Inverter Voltage Mismatch

Lennox · PRODIGY 2.0 Unit Controller

What does 191 mean?

There is a voltage mismatch between the inverter and the system. Compressor operation will be disabled.

Common Causes

  • Incorrect inverter part installed
